Overview
JANTXV1N4622D-1/TR from Microsemi is a 1% tolerance, 3.9 V, 500 mW axial-leaded Zener diode in DO-35 glass package, metallurgically bonded for high-reliability voltage regulation in military and aerospace power conditioning circuits.
For engineers reviewing the JANTXV1N4622D-1/TR datasheet, JANTXV1N4622D-1/TR pinout, JANTXV1N4622D-1/TR application, or JANTXV1N4622D-1/TR equivalent, this page delivers verified Zener voltage, temperature coefficient, dynamic impedance, noise density, and MIL-PRF-19500/435 qualification details required for radiation-hardened, low-noise analog reference design.
Technical Context
This device operates as a precision shunt voltage regulator with a nominal Zener voltage of 3.9 V at 250 mA test current, exhibiting a temperature coefficient of –0.060 %/°C and dynamic impedance of 1650 Ω at IZT. Its metallurgical bond ensures stable junction behavior under thermal cycling and radiation exposure.
Designed for high-reliability environments, JANTXV1N4622D-1/TR meets JANTXV level per MIL-PRF-19500/435, supports operation from –65 °C to +175 °C, and delivers low noise density (1 µV/√Hz) due to its low-voltage Zener structure and hermetically sealed DO-35 package.

Pinout & Package
DO-35 (DO-204AH) axial-leaded glass package with cathode indicated by band; operated with banded end positive for Zener regulation. Hermetically sealed, tin-lead or RoHS-compliant matte-tin plating, ~0.2 g mass.
| Pin/Terminal | Circuit Role | Design Meaning |
|---|---|---|
| Anode | Reference ground node | Connected to system ground or lowest potential point in shunt regulator configuration |
| Cathode | Zener regulation output | Banded end; supplies regulated 3.9 V when reverse-biased into breakdown |

FAQ
What is the Zener voltage tolerance for JANTXV1N4622D-1/TR?
JANTXV1N4622D-1/TR has a Zener voltage tolerance of ±1%, denoted by the "D" suffix in the part number. This is confirmed in the nomenclature table on page 2 of Microsemi's T4-LDS-0245-2 datasheet, where "D = 1%" is explicitly defined. The device delivers 3.9 V ±1% at 250 mA test current under standard conditions.
Is JANTXV1N4622D-1/TR qualified to JANTXV level per MIL-PRF-19500/435?
Yes, JANTXV1N4622D-1/TR is fully qualified to JANTXV level per MIL-PRF-19500/435, as stated in the "Qualified Levels" section on page 1 and reinforced in the "PART NOMENCLATURE" table. The "JANTXV" prefix in the part number directly indicates compliance with the highest screening tier for reliability and environmental testing among the JAN family.
What is the maximum Zener impedance of JANTXV1N4622D-1/TR and at what condition is it specified?
The maximum Zener impedance (ZZT) of JANTXV1N4622D-1/TR is 1650 Ω, measured at the Zener test current IZT of 250 mA, as shown in the Electrical Characteristics table on page 3. This value reflects small-signal AC impedance under 10% rms modulation at 60 Hz, per Note 2 in the same datasheet.
Does JANTXV1N4622D-1/TR have radiation hardness certification?
Yes, JANTXV1N4622D-1/TR is inherently radiation hard, as documented in Microsemi MicroNote 050 referenced on page 1. Its metallurgically bonded DO-35 construction and JANTXV qualification provide proven tolerance to total ionizing dose (TID) and displacement damage, making it suitable for space and nuclear environments without additional shielding.
What is the noise density performance of JANTXV1N4622D-1/TR and how is it measured?
JANTXV1N4622D-1/TR exhibits a maximum noise density of 1 µV/√Hz, specified at IZT = 250 mA and 25 °C ambient, per the Electrical Characteristics table. Measurement uses a 1 kHz–3 kHz bandpass filter (Figure 1), confirming suitability for low-noise analog references where broadband voltage noise must be minimized.
